Black & Decker Firestorm 12V battery charger: what it actually charges

This charger is built for one job: topping up NiCd and NiMH slide-style battery packs in the 12V range. It won’t work with lithium-ion packs unless the specific unit is labeled for it, and mixing chemistries is one of the fastest ways to damage a battery or trip the charger’s safety cutoff.
Multi-volt versions of this charger, sold under names like FSMVC or BDFC240, cover a wider range, typically 9.6V through 24V, so one charger can service several tools in an old Firestorm lineup. If you own more than one Firestorm tool with different voltage batteries, a multi-volt charger saves you from juggling separate units.
Check the label on your battery pack before plugging anything in. It’ll say NiCd, NiMH, or Li-ion right on the case. If it says Li-ion and your charger doesn’t list lithium support, don’t force it.
Original charger and battery model numbers to check

Before you buy a replacement or troubleshoot a fault, match the model number on your unit to what you actually own. Firestorm parts went through a few naming variations over the years, so the numbers below cover most of what you’ll find stamped on the housing.
Battery model numbers: FS120B, FS120BX, FSB12, HPB12, A12, A1712, A12-XJ, A12EX
Charger model numbers: FSMVC, BD-1204L, B-8315, BPT1047
The number is usually printed on a small sticker on the bottom or back of the charger, and on the battery it’s often molded right into the plastic near the contacts. If yours has worn off, a quick photo search of the shape and contact layout will usually get you a match, since B&D reused housings across several model years.
Charger specs: input, output, charge time
Here’s what you’re actually working with, spec for spec.
| Spec | Value |
|---|---|
| Input | 120V AC, 60Hz standard household outlet |
| Output | Up to 2.3A DC (fast-charge models) |
| Charge time | Under 60 minutes for most packs |
| Battery chemistry | NiCd, NiMH |
| Protections | Overload protection, thermal cooling |
| Status display | LED indicator (charging/charged/hot-cold) |
Older original units, the ones that shipped with the tool back when Firestorm was still an active line, tend to run at lower amperage than newer multi-volt aftermarket chargers. If your original charger takes longer than an hour on a full pack, that’s not necessarily a fault. It might just be an older, slower design.
How to charge a Firestorm 12V battery correctly

Charging habits matter more than most people think, especially with NiCd and NiMH cells, which degrade faster under bad conditions than lithium does.
Ideal charging temperature
Black & Decker’s own manual puts the sweet spot at 65-75°F (18-24°C). Charging below 40°F or above 105°F can cause real damage to the cells, not just a slower charge. If your garage or shed swings outside that range, bring the battery inside before charging.
A few other habits worth keeping:
- Partial charges are fine. You don’t need to run the pack down to zero before topping it off.
- Recharge once the tool starts losing power on tasks that used to be easy; don’t wait until it dies completely.
- Never expose the charger to rain or snow. It’s not sealed for outdoor use.
- There are no user-serviceable parts inside. Opening the case voids any warranty you might still have.
What the LED light means (normal charging)
During a normal charge cycle, the LED will blink red or green while the battery is actively charging. Once it’s done, the light switches to solid green. That’s it under normal conditions: no flashing, no hot-cold alternation, just a steady color change from active to complete.
If your light behaves exactly like that, your charger is doing its job. The confusion starts when the pattern changes, which is where most support calls and forum posts come from.
Charger flashing red: step-by-step troubleshooting

A rapid blinking red light is the single most common complaint with these chargers, and in most cases it points to the battery, not the charger itself.
- Remove and reseat the battery. A loose connection alone can trigger the red flash. This fixes it more often than people expect.
- Clean the contacts. Use a dry cloth or cotton swab on both the battery terminals and the charger contacts. Dirt and oxidation break the connection just as easily as a mechanical fault.
- Give it time. Black & Decker states it can take up to 30 minutes for the charger to confirm a battery is actually defective. Don’t pull the plug after five minutes and assume the worst.
- Watch the blink pattern. A light that alternates between fast and slow blinking usually means the battery is too hot or too cold, not defective. Let it sit at room temperature for an hour and try again.
- Swap in a second battery. If you have access to another Firestorm pack, try it. This is the fastest way to isolate whether the problem is the battery or the charger.
If none of that resolves it, move to the next section to figure out which part actually needs replacing.
Is it the battery or the charger? How to tell

The swap test from step 5 above is the cleanest diagnostic you have, so it’s worth doing properly before you spend money on a replacement.
Put a known-good battery into your charger. If it charges normally, your original battery is dead and needs replacing, not the charger. If the known-good battery also flashes red, the charger is the problem.
Don’t have a second battery on hand? A digital multimeter works too. Check the battery’s voltage against its rated spec. A pack reading significantly below its rated voltage, even after a full charge attempt, is likely bad.
If you’ve isolated the fault to the charger and it’s still under warranty, B&D’s service center list (available on their support site) is the next stop. Outside of warranty, replacement is almost always cheaper than repair, which we’ll get into shortly.

Repairing an old charger vs replacing it

If you’re technically inclined, a dead Firestorm charger is sometimes fixable. A burnt resistor on the internal circuit board is a documented failure point, often triggered by overload or a short. Replacing a blown resistor with the correct value can bring a charger back to life.
That said, weigh the math before you start. A new aftermarket charger runs $15-25. Unless you already have the diagnostic tools and parts on hand, or you’re doing it for the challenge rather than the savings, replacement is usually the faster and cheaper call.
Repair makes more sense if you’re already comfortable with a multimeter and soldering iron, or if you’re trying to keep an original unit running for compatibility reasons rather than cost. For everyone else, buying new is the practical answer.
Should you upgrade to 20V MAX instead?

If your entire Firestorm kit, not just the charger, is aging out, it’s worth stepping back and asking whether you’re better off migrating to Black & Decker’s current 20V MAX lithium line instead of keeping the old NiCd platform alive piece by piece.
One option worth knowing about: the LCS1620B charger is compatible with both 12V and 20V MAX batteries, which gives you a bridge if you want to start building a 20V collection without immediately replacing every Firestorm tool you own.
The tradeoff is straightforward. Staying on Firestorm means cheaper individual parts but a shrinking supply of new stock. Moving to 20V MAX means better long-term availability and lithium performance, but a higher upfront cost if you’re replacing tools, not just batteries and chargers.

FAQ
Can I use a lithium battery in a Firestorm NiCd charger?
No, not unless the specific charger model explicitly lists lithium compatibility. Standard Firestorm chargers are built for NiCd and NiMH chemistry, and using the wrong chemistry can damage the battery or trip the charger’s safety features.
How long does a Firestorm 12V battery take to charge?
Most packs charge in under 60 minutes on a standard fast-charge unit. Older original chargers may take longer, since amperage output varies between older and newer designs.
Why won’t my Firestorm battery hold a charge anymore?
NiCd and NiMH cells naturally lose capacity over years of use, especially with poor charging habits like extreme temperatures. If a fully charged pack drains fast or won’t power the tool at all, it’s likely reached the end of its life and needs replacing.
Is Black & Decker Firestorm discontinued?
Yes. Firestorm has been phased out in favor of the 20V MAX lithium line, though replacement batteries and chargers are still made by third-party manufacturers.
Can I use a Firestorm charger on a different voltage battery?
Only if it’s a multi-volt model like the FSMVC or BDFC240, which are built to handle 9.6V through 24V packs. A single-voltage charger won’t safely charge a battery outside its rated voltage.
What does it mean if the charger light doesn’t come on at all?
Check the outlet first, then the charger’s internal fuse if it’s user-accessible. No light at all, even with a known-good battery, usually points to a dead charger rather than a battery issue
